Research interests

Senior Lecturer in Space Systems Engineering at the School of Engineering and Technology (SET), UNSW Canberra campus. Lily completed her PhD in Guidance Navigation and Control in 2011, including a study exchange at the School of Surveying and Spatial Information Systems at the University of New South Wales, Sydney. Before joining UNSW Canberra, she was research associate at the Australian Centre for Space Engineering Research (ACSER) at UNSW Sydney from 2011 to 2014, working for the design of Garada Earth Observation Mission and EC0 CubeSat Mission. Then, she joined as a research associate at the Capability System Centre, School of Engineering and IT, University of New South Wales, Canberra. In 2018, she was promoted to lecturer. In 2023, she has been promoted to Senior Lecturer. Lily's teaching spans postgraduate and undergraduate. She mainly engaged in PG teaching for UNSW Canberra Space Master Education Program since she is the course convenor for ZEIT8008 Space Systems Design, and ZEIT8009 Global Navigation Satellite System (GNSS). For undergraduates, she is convenor of the course ZEIT4227 Radar Technology and Application. She has chaired the Space Panel of UG students' Final Year Project from 2022–2023. Her research interests lie in space engineering systems design, and applying AI/CI based computational system engineering analysis methods on include, but not be limited to, space systems. Her area covers a wide range of topics, including autonomous spacecraft navigation based on Global Navigation Satellites System (GNSS) and celestial navigation, spacecraft attitude determination and control, tradespace exploration, system modular analysis, etc. She has published over 50 articles in peer-reviewed conferences and journals. She has two PhD students to complete, and currently has six PhD students under supervision. She has been an organisation committee member for the Australian Space Research Conference since 2022, and has served as Deputy Chair of the Program Committee in 2023 and Chair of the Program Committee since 2024. She is an IEEE senior member, and her current volunteer roles are IEEE Australian Capital Territory (ACT) Section Vice Chair and the Aerospace Electronic Systems Society (AESS) chapter at the ACT Section. Guidance Navigation and Control, Data fusion/Kalman filer design, Space system engineering, System modular analysis, System trade space exploration, Spacecraft autonomous navigation/orbit determination based on GNSS, celestial navigation, Spacecraft attitude determination and control system (ADCS), Kalman filter technology, Digital system engineering
